Dennis Stahly

Jul 12, 2024

A funeral service for Dennis Stahly, age 64, of Round Lake, Minnesota, will be held Wednesday, July 17, 2024, at 10:30 a.m., at Concordia Lutheran Church in Lake Park, Iowa. Burial will be at Union Cemetery in Harris. A visitation for Dennis will be on Tuesday, July 16th, from 4:00-7:00 p.m. with the family present, from 5:00-7:00 p.m., at Turner Jenness Funeral Home in Lake Park.
Dennis Lee Stahly, son of Richard and Stella (Nelsen) Stahly, was born on April 17, 1960, in Worthington, MN. He passed away on July 12, 2024, at his home in Round Lake, MN.
Dennis graduated from Harris-Lake Park High School in 1978 and pursued his passion for electronics at Western Iowa Tech in Sioux City, completing two years of study. Following his education, Dennis began his career in TV and VCR Sales, Service and Repair, eventually establishing Stahly Sight & Sound in Milford. After injury to his knees, he closed his shop and furthered his education at ILCC, specializing in accounting. Dennis did administrative work at JBS and concluded his career at Ani-Logics Outdoor in Worthington, MN. Dennis resided on the family farm in Harris, IA, and also called LeMars, IA, Brewster, MN, Worthington, MN, and Round Lake, MN, home throughout his life.
Dennis was a devoted member of the Missouri Synod Lutheran Church, actively participating in St. Johns Lutheran Church in Harris and Concordia Lutheran Church in Lake Park. He served his church communities as elder, treasurer, secretary and by teaching adult and high school studies.
His faith and his family were the most important things in his life. He was a long time suffering Vikings fan and had a love for the original Star Trek series. Dennis enjoyed recording family events in both audio and video and took pride in leading the Blessing during family holiday gatherings.
Dennis is survived by his loving mother, Stella Stahly; his brothers, Dave (Lori) Stahly and Doug (Julie) Stahly; nieces, Sarah (Ryan) Carpenter, Lindsey (Nick) Haynes, Lacey (Adam) Reese-Hoogeterp, Lindsey Reese and Lexi Stahly; great-nieces and nephews, Brienna, Tyson, Avery, Kya, Maddy, Lincoln, Summer, Justine, Landen, Annistyn, Vienna and Beckham.
He was preceded in death by his father, Richard Stahly; his grandparents, Marvin and Lillie Nelsen and Rude and Etta Stahly.
Turner Jenness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ements.
